READ ON for more details and interesting facts ## ##"The Seafarers: The Vikings" by Robert Wernick is a captivating and informative book that delves into the history of the Viking civilisation and their seafaring expeditions. Published by Time-Life in 1980, this book is a must-read for anyone interested in learning more about the Vikings and their impact on history. ## ## Divided into several chapters covering different Viking life and culture aspects. Wernick skillfully weaves historical accounts, archaeological findings, and literary sources to paint a vivid picture of the Viking civilisation. From their origins in Scandinavia to their famous voyages across the Atlantic, Wernick covers it all in great detail.## ## One of the most impressive things about this book is its attention to detail. Wernick leaves no stone unturned as he explores the various facets of Viking life. He discusses their religion, social structure, trading practices, and military campaigns. All of this with a level of depth and nuance that is rarely seen in popular history books.## ## Another standout feature of "The Seafarers: The Vikings" is its stunning visuals. The book has beautiful photographs, illustrations, and maps that help bring the Viking world to life. Whether it's a detailed map of a Viking trade route or a stunning photograph of a Viking longship, this book's images are informative and visually striking.## ## Overall, "The Seafarers: The Vikings" is an excellent book that is informative and entertaining. It is a great resource for anyone who wants to learn more about the Vikings and their impact on history. Wernick's engaging writing style and the book's stunning visuals make it a joy to read from cover to cover.
